The plasmapheresis method has been used in the treatment of various diseases for many years. Reviews among patients and doctors about the use of this method of treatment, including in diseases of the musculoskeletal system, are different. The main effect of this procedure is to cleanse the blood of toxic substances that contribute to the development of an exacerbation of the pathology. Plasmapheresis sessions allow you to get the following therapeutic effects:

  • improvement of local blood circulation in the area of ​​the affected joint;
  • reducing the severity of pain and stiffness in the joints;
  • reducing the patient's need for drug therapy;
  • a decrease in the concentration of immune complexes and immunoglobulin in the patient's body;
  • the possibility of a painless transition from one drug to another, if necessary.

Plasmapheresis can also be an excellent alternative in the treatment of arthritis, if the patient has allergic reactions any standard therapy drug. Less than half a century ago, doctors paid attention to patients who complained of severe pain in the muscles of the arms, legs, neck, and back. The interest of physicians was caused by the fact that similar pains were felt by patients suffering from rheumatic diseases. During the examination, causative agents of rheumatism or other infectious factors were not found in the body of patients. So doctors learned about the disease fibromyalgia, the symptoms of which are difficult to overcome with painkillers.

Features of the disease

For a long time, fibromyalgia was considered a pathology characterized by the development of inflammatory processes. Soon this opinion was refuted by specialists who studied the disease in more detail: during its development there are no signs of inflammation or other manifestations of arthritis. Many doctors do not even recognize such a disease, since there are no changes in the muscles of the skeleton.
But patients note a reduced level of the hormone serotonin, dopamine and norepinephrine, which causes irritability and sleep disturbance. The diagnosis of fibromyalgia, the symptoms of which are often confused with arthritis, is made only after the diagnosis and exclusion of other diseases associated with severe pain.

According to statistics, women, especially blondes, suffer from fibromyalgia more often, in men this pathology is rare. The disease overtakes a person aged 25-45 years. Although rare, there are cases of morbidity in children.

Scientists believe that the disease occurs as a result of acute perception by the human brain of all the signals sent by the body. Operations, viruses and infections, physical and psychological trauma can lead to pathology. recognize dangerous symptoms very difficult, because they can accumulate for years, and then suddenly appear.

Medication treatment

Medical treatment for fibromyalgia has been quite successful. Doctors prescribe the following drugs:

Antidepressants. Effective in the treatment of the disease are such drugs as Fluoxetine, Paroxetine, Setralin, Fluvoxamine, Duloxetine, Milnacipran. To relieve muscle spasms, improve sleep, it is recommended to take tricyclic and quadricyclic antidepressants (Amitriptyline, Lyudiomil, Mianserin).

Anticonvulsants or antiepileptic drugs (Gabapentin, Pregabalin).

Drugs of the group of non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drugs. Assign gels, ointments (Diclofenac, Movalis, Neclofen, Imet, Nurofen, Revmoxicam, Metindol and others). Locally used medical patches Voltaren, Olfen, Diclofenac.

Narcotic and non-narcotic analgesics(Tramadol, injections of Lidocaine into pain points as an anesthetic).

To relieve spasms from muscle fibers and prevent convulsive contractions, muscle relaxants are prescribed in the form of medicines Buclofen, Sirdalud.

What is arthritis

This is a widespread articular pathology of inflammatory origin, capable of developing as an independent nosological unit or acting as a leading symptom of the underlying disease.

There are many reasons for its occurrence:

  • trauma;
  • local or general infectious processes;
  • allergic reactions;
  • change in the reactivity of the body (autoallergy);
  • excessive physical activity;
  • hypothermia.

With the development of arthritis in inflammatory process the elements that form the articular apparatus (bones, cartilage, ligaments, synovial membranes, intraarticular fluid) are partially or completely involved. According to the duration of the course and the nature of the manifestations, arthritis can be acute, subacute and chronic. To the most characteristic symptoms inflammations include pain, deformity, dysfunction, increased local temperature, swelling and redness skin in the area of ​​the affected joint.

One of the varieties chronic inflammation is rheumatoid arthritis. This pathology, characterized by a symmetrical lesion of small or large articular joints, may be accompanied by pain of varying intensity: from minor to pronounced, sharply limiting the patient's mobility.

What is the principle of action of acupuncture in the treatment of arthritis

Arthritis acupuncture is a method of reflex action on the biologically active points and zones that are part of the energy channels and are directly related to the inflamed parts. Most acupuncture points are located in close proximity to numerous nerve endings, which determine the ability of the joints to respond to direct and indirect effects with an inflammatory response and pain.

Traditional Chinese medicine considers arthritis and other diseases of the joints as BI syndrome (blockade of the flow of vital energy "Qi" and penetration into the system of channels and collaterals of pathogenic wind, dampness and cold). It happens:

  • wandering(manifested by migrating pains and limitation of mobility in the elbow, knee, wrist or ankle joints);
  • localized(characterized by heaviness and pain in specific joints, aggravated by weather changes);
  • painful(accompanied by acute excruciating pain, aggravated by cold and subsided by warming);
  • hot(develops when wind, dampness and cold transform into heat; one or more of the affected joints swell, redden, become inactive and hot to the touch).

Acupuncture or acupuncture for arthritis stimulates energy flows to damaged areas and helps speed recovery. The method is applicable only in specialized centers after the approval of the doctor. Method features

Acupuncture is based on the principles of traditional Chinese medicine. The method originated more than two and a half thousand years ago. But it was used more actively in the East. In the West, acupuncture has been used only since the seventies of the last century.

The method of acupuncture is based on knowledge of the structure of the human body, location nerve centers having corresponding points on human body (acupuncture points). There are 361 points in the body. Each of them can block or stimulate special energy channels - meridians (there are twelve pairs of them). The specialist inserts the needle into one or another point and, thereby, directs the energy in the “right direction”.

Plus, acupuncture irritates certain nerve endings. There is an effect on three levels of the central nervous system: the cerebellum, hypothalamus and spinal cord.

The minimum course in the treatment of arthritis is six to eight sessions. The efficiency of the method is 84%.

Treatment of arthritis through acupuncture

The effectiveness of acupuncture for arthritis depends on three main factors:

  • intensity of exposure, amount of irritation;
  • injection site;
  • the patient's health condition.

The influence of acupuncture is due to two reactions of the human body to irritation: excitation and inhibition. The movement of the needle along the course of the meridian affects excitation, against - on inhibition.

Braking can be achieved in two ways:

1. Prolonged and intense irritation.

The method is contraindicated in the elderly and children. The doctor slowly rotates two or three needles. The strength of irritation is constantly increasing. The depth of insertion is one and a half to eight centimeters (depending on the location of the point). The average exposure time of the needles is half an hour. If you need to leave the needle for a longer time, then use gold T-shaped needles. With convulsions, pain or spasms, acupuncture is combined with cauterization.

2. Short-term and slight irritation.

The method can be used at any age. The number of points is not more than four. The sensations during the introduction of the needle are somewhat weaker than with the first method. Needles are also inserted with rotational movements. The average exposure time is ten to twelve minutes (in adults); five minutes (in children).

The inhibition reaction gives an analgesic, sedative, desensitizing and hypotensive effect. The patient feels numbness, heaviness, fullness at the injection site, current.

Excitation reactions can be achieved by mild irritation with quick, short exposures to the skin. The injections are made gradually in a series of points. In this case, the patient may feel slight pain.

Excitement is achieved in two ways:

1. Simultaneous acupuncture at five to ten points.

The depth of insertion is from three to five centimeters. The doctor's movements are quick, short and strong. Irritation time - from thirty seconds to two minutes. After inserting the needle, the master can make dotted movements.

2. Achieving excitement through superficial injections and a large number of needles.

The irritation must be strong and fast for the patient to feel pain. If there is no pain, then the doctor makes rotational or dotted movements. If the muscle is tense or the pain is strong enough, then the irritation should be increasing and prolonged.

Possible Complications

Acupuncture for arthritis usually does not cause complications. Of course, if the technique and methodology are observed. If they are violated, the following troubles are possible:

  • needle retention in tissues and its subsequent breakage;
  • vegetative reactions with rough manipulation of the needle or severe fear of the patient (pallor, dizziness, excessive sweating);
  • hematomas at the injection site (as a result of vascular damage);
  • infection (if non-sterile needles, dirty towels, compresses were used; the doctor treats the skin poorly);
  • lowering blood pressure, cold extremities or fainting (when acupuncture is performed on a patient who is not in a horizontal position).

To reduce the risk of complications, check the qualifications of the master, the availability of a license for the procedure; follow the hygiene rules.
